Python 2.7 使用 MySQL.connector 的版本选择指南
简介
MySQL.connector 是 Python 中连接和操作 MySQL 数据库的标准库模块。它为开发人员提供了对 MySQL 数据库的强大且灵活的访问。对于使用 Python 2.7 的用户来说,了解 MySQL.connector 的不同版本以及它们之间的差异至关重要,以便做出最佳选择。
MySQL.connector 版本
MySQL.connector 已经发布了多个主要版本,每个版本都引入了新的特性和改进。以下是主要版本的摘要:
- 1.x 系列:早期版本,已不再支持。
- 2.x 系列:推荐用于 Python 2.7 的当前稳定版本。
- 8.x 系列:面向 Python 3 的最新版本,不适用于 Python 2.7。
Python 2.7 与 MySQL.connector 2.x
对于使用 Python 2.7 的用户,MySQL.connector 2.x 系列是推荐的版本。它提供了以下优势:JS转Excel!
- 稳定性:该版本经过广泛测试,具有良好的稳定性和可靠性。
- 兼容性:与 Python 2.7 完全兼容,确保与现有代码的无缝集成。
- 特性:提供广泛的特性,包括事务处理、游标操作和连接池,满足大多数应用需求。
MySQL.connector 2.x 版本比较
MySQL.connector 2.x 系列有几个子版本,包括:
- 2.0:最初的 2.x 版本,具有基本特性。
- 2.1:修复了错误并引入了新特性,例如连接池改进。
- 2.2:进一步增强了稳定性和性能。
- 2.3:最新的 2.x 版本,引入了对 Python 2.7.18 及更高版本的兼容性。
通常,建议使用最新的 2.3 版本,因为它提供了最全面的特性和性能改进。seo文章托管.干扰词插件!
安装 MySQL.connector
可以在以下位置安装 MySQL.connector:短代码插件!
- PyPI:使用
pip install mysql-connector
命令。 - 源码:从 GitHub 存储库克隆或下载源代码,并按照说明进行安装。
使用 MySQL.connector
安装后,可以在 Python 2.7 中使用 MySQL.connector 连接和操作 MySQL 数据库。以下是示例代码:
“`python
import mysql.connector
创建连接对象
cnx = mysql.connector.connect(
user=”username”,
password=”password”,
host=”hostname”,
database=”databasename”
)
获取游标对象
cursor = cnx.cursor()图片接口插件,
执行查询
cursor.execute(“SELECT * FROM table_name”)
获取结果
results = cursor.fetchall()
关闭连接
cursor.close()
cnx.close()
“`HTML在线运行!
常见问答
1. 我应该使用 MySQL.connector 的哪个版本?
– 对于 Python 2.7 用户,建议使用 MySQL.connector 2.3,因为它提供了稳定的特性和性能改进。海外SEO服务.
2. MySQL.connector 2.x 和 1.x 系列之间有什么区别?
– 2.x 系列是当前稳定版本,提供了更全面的特性、更好的性能和更稳定的 API。在线字数统计?
3. 如何安装 MySQL.connector?
– 可以使用 pip install mysql-connector
命令或从 GitHub 存储库安装 MySQL.connector。
4. 如何在 Python 2.7 中使用 MySQL.connector 连接数据库?
– 使用 connect()
函数创建连接对象,提供必要的凭据和数据库信息。
5. 如何执行查询并获取结果?
– 使用游标对象执行查询,然后调用 fetchall()
方法获取查询结果。批量打开网址?
原创文章,作者:彭鸿羽,如若转载,请注明出处:https://www.wanglitou.cn/article_95621.html